Bacterial Cellulose (BC): A Sustainable Material for the Future

In the quest for sustainable and innovative materials, bacterial cellulose (BC) has emerged as a remarkable contender, especially within the food industry. Produced by specific bacteria, BC is a natural polymer distinguished by its exceptional purity, mechanical strength, and biodegradability. Its unique properties have paved the way for groundbreaking applications in food additives and packaging solutions, aligning with the growing demand for eco-friendly and health-conscious products.

Revolutionizing Food Additives with Bacterial Cellulose

Incorporating BC into food products offers notable enhancements in texture and stability. Its high water-holding capacity and gel-forming abilities make it an excellent stabilizer and thickener. For instance, in ice cream production, adding BC can improve creaminess and prevent ice crystal formation, leading to a smoother product with extended shelf life. Moreover, BC's natural origin and non-toxic nature make it a preferable alternative to synthetic additives, catering to consumers seeking clean-label foods.

Advancing Sustainable Packaging Solutions

The environmental impact of traditional plastic packaging has prompted the search for sustainable alternatives. BC stands out as a promising candidate for biodegradable food packaging. Its nanofiber network forms a robust barrier against gases and moisture, essential for preserving food freshness. Additionally, BC-based films can be infused with natural antimicrobial agents, enhancing food safety by inhibiting the growth of spoilage microorganisms. These attributes position BC as a viable solution to reduce plastic waste and promote sustainability in food packaging.
